In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:

KVM: s390: Fix length check __import_wp_info()

struct kvm_hw_breakpoint::len is a __u64 that is fully controlled by user space. This is then assigned to wp_info->len, which is an int. The bounds check is done on the truncated value while the allocation uses the untruncated one:

wp_info->len = bp_data->len; [...] if (wp_info->len < 0 || wp_info->len > MAX_WP_SIZE) return -EINVAL;

wp_info->old_data = kmalloc(bp_data->len, GFP_KERNEL_ACCOUNT);

Use the validated value for the allocation as intended. Without this fix userspace can trigger >4GB allocations which will fail and result in a WARN due to MAX_PAGE_ORDER.
